Understanding the Landscape of Tuition Costs

First, let’s talk about tuition in the USA. The cost can change a lot. It depends on:

1. Location: Schools in big cities cost more than those in small towns.

2. Type of Institution: Community colleges are cheaper than four-year colleges.

3. Degree Level: Getting a master’s degree costs more than an undergraduate one.

 The Cheapest University in the USA for International Students

 1. California State University, Long Beach

– Annual Tuition: About $18,658 for international students.

– It offers many undergraduate programs in a lively community.

 2. University of Texas at El Paso

– Annual Tuition: About $14,200 for international students.

– UTEP welcomes many international students. Its location on the US-Mexico border adds to its culture.

 3. Minot State University

– Annual Tuition: About $7,780.

– Minot State is known for its friendly atmosphere. It’s great for students in sports and education.

 4. South Texas College

– Annual Tuition: About $4,200 for international students.

– STC is a community college. It’s perfect for students looking to save money before going to a four-year college.

 5. Wayne State College

– Annual Tuition: About $7,654.

– Wayne State offers many programs. It also supports international students well.

 6. Valdosta State University

– Annual Tuition: About $17,324 for international students.

– Valdosta State has a lively campus. It focuses on global citizenship.

 7. University of Central Arkansas

– Annual Tuition: About $18,900 for international students.

– The university values diversity. It offers scholarships for international students.

 8. Adams State University

– Annual Tuition: About $18,200.

– Located in Colorado, Adams State is affordable. It supports international students well.

 9. University of North Carolina at Pembroke

– Annual Tuition: About $18,175 for international students.

– It offers many undergraduate and graduate programs.

 10. Pittsburg State University

– Annual Tuition: About $16,500.

– Pittsburg State provides a supportive environment. It has a variety of academic programs.

Tips for Finding Affordable Education Options

 1. Research Scholarships

Most universities offer scholarships for international students. Look for these to help with costs.

 2. Consider Community Colleges

Community colleges are cheaper and let you transfer to a university later.

3. Look for Combined Programs

Some universities offer both undergraduate and master’s programs at a lower rate.

4. Connect with Current Students

Talking to current students can give you insights on living costs and aid.

5. Utilize Online Resources

Websites like College Board and EducationUSA have lots of info for international students.
